Pay Range: $34.15 - $47.93 Under minimal supervision, applies advanced technical skills and seasoned judgment to provide a full range of sample test analyses and laboratory services independently and competently in a SEARHC laboratory. Depending on location, shift work and night and weekend call may be required to provide 24-hour laboratory coverage. Perform CLIA defined waived, moderate, and high complexity testing. Works with infants, children, adolescents, adults, and geriatric patients. Responsibilities Perform full range of simple-to-complex sample testing and laboratory services. Follows policies and procedures and is competent to perform testing in microbiology, transfusion medicine, molecular biology, and infectious disease safety. Perform patient specimen testing and ensure sample suitability. Demonstrate proficiency in newborn/infant heel-sticks; child and adult finger-sticks; newborn, infant, child and adult venipuncture. Evaluate, judge, and interpret test results and ensure accuracy before release of test results. Accept and process samples for on-site testing or forward to contracted reference laboratories. Identify and resolve inconsistencies in patient results. Maintain laboratory equipment and instruments; ensure quality control and functionality of instruments. Prepare lab for inspection from regulatory bodies. Use good customer service practices to answer questions from patients, providers, and others regarding test processes, patient results, or sample collection techniques. Assist in training of new employees and laboratory students. Participate in continuing education programs. Proficient use of LIS and other computer programs. Monitor, maintain, order and stock laboratory supplies. Qualifications An Associate’s degree in Medical Technology or related field – required Medical Laboratory Technician (ASCP) OR Clinical Laboratory Scientist (NCA) OR equivalent certification – required High school diploma or equivalent Clinical Competency required within 3 months of hire and every three years 1 year of clinical laboratory experience – required Knowledge of protocols and practices in infectious disease control, instrument maintenance, and quality assurance Regulatory requirements and ability to follow laboratory procedures Ability to establish and maintain cooperative working relationships Operating a personal computer utilizing LIS and a variety of software applications Ability to perform a full range of testing in microbiology and transfusion medicine Ability to communicate in oral and written format and provide customer service Assist management in monitoring, maintaining, and ordering laboratory supplies Required Certifications: Certified Phlebotomy Technician (National Phlebotomy Association), Clinical Competency Assessment (SEARHC), Medical Lab Technician (ASCP) Note: Promotional language and non-job-related content have been removed.
